CVE-2023-48297

HIGH
Published Jan 12, 2024 Modified Nov 21, 2024 CWE-400

Description

Discourse is a platform for community discussion. The message serializer uses the full list of expanded chat mentions (@all and @here) which can lead to a very long array of users. This issue was patched in versions 3.1.4 and beta 3.2.0.beta5.

CVSS v3.1 Score

8.6
HIGH
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:N/I:N/A:H

Weakness Type (CWE)

CWE-400 Uncontrolled Resource Consumption
